Coronado Beaches Surf Guide

Coronado Beaches in San Diego County is an exposed beach break that has dependable surf. Summer offers the best conditions for surfing. Works best in offshore winds from the north. Tends to receive distant groundswells and the best swell direction is from the southwest. Waves at the beach break both left and right. Best around high tide when the tide is rising. What's the best time of year to surf Coronado Beaches (for consistent clean waves)?

augustBest Season: summer
The best time of year for surfing Coronado Beaches with consistent clean waves (rideable swell with light / offshore winds) is during Summer and most often the month of August. Clean surfable waves are typically found 70% of the time in August while 28% of the time it tends to be blown out. For the remaining 2% of the time it is considered too small by most surfers but may still be OK for beginners and groms at times.

Mike from United States
“Coronado is a beachbreak that pulls in some good swells. Unfortunately, it doesn't hold them well and you get many sections, sometimes a quarter mile in length, that produce nothing more than a big wall of closeouts as far as the eye can see. The good news for people who surf this break...if you can surf Coronado, you can surf anywhere!”
